Challenges observed with BIM remote support – Transformational changes for new ways of working.

Teams working from remote locations aren’t a temporary fix, but a new working model. Reimagining orthodox workflows to coordinate and collaborate through remote technologies and managing BIM models can be demanding. As BIM draws in on collaboration, teams need the right set of tools to thrive and move forward.

Taking projects to people.  

Moving complex projects to teams rather than moving people to projects is the first step in meeting present-day construction demands. Being able to latch onto digital workflows and manage remote working requires a change in the company structure.     

Companies Perceptions of Distributed Work

Recognizing challenges.

Assembling teams to work in a remote environment requires the adoption of new tools and technology. When reinforcing teams in a remote setup, BIM managers need to consider a myriad of factors to work in a challenging environment. The absence of accurate digital workflows and tools may result in performance decline and team engagement.  

Remote support challenges include:

  • Absence of communication and collaboration
  • Absence of one-to-one supervision
  • Lack of team cohesion
  • Inability to access relevant information
  • Shortage of trust and ownership
  • Insufficient accountability

Digital communication.

Build daily check-ins. 

Creating daily check-in calls with remote teams helps teams achieve project goals. A series of 1 on 1 video calls with various team members drives higher collaboration through regular and predictive calls.
